Studying art and design with a concentration in digital arts prepares you for a career in digital illustration, animation, graphic or web design. Additionally, you will learn a great deal about visual communication and its use in advertising, video game design, video editing, and programming. In most European and American universities, students have a great deal of freedom in choosing either a specialized or more general curriculum.A great deal of emphasis is placed on gaining a thorough theoretical knowledge of digital design tools, enabling you to understand them at a fundamental level. With new and varied software being constantly released and updated, this enables a digital art professional to gain practical skills that much faster.By their nature, digital art degrees require logical, systematic thinking combined with a creative streak. Commercial artists need to be self-starters capable of working alone, but also have to be good verbal communicators with strong teamwork skills.
